Timothy S. Haddad is a scholar working on Materials Chemistry, Polymers and Plastics and Inorganic Chemistry. According to data from OpenAlex, Timothy S. Haddad has authored 37 papers receiving a total of 3.0k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Materials Chemistry, 17 papers in Polymers and Plastics and 14 papers in Inorganic Chemistry. Recurrent topics in Timothy S. Haddad’s work include Silicone and Siloxane Chemistry (33 papers), Synthesis and characterization of novel inorganic/organometallic compounds (12 papers) and Synthesis and properties of polymers (10 papers). Timothy S. Haddad is often cited by papers focused on Silicone and Siloxane Chemistry (33 papers), Synthesis and characterization of novel inorganic/organometallic compounds (12 papers) and Synthesis and properties of polymers (10 papers). Timothy S. Haddad collaborates with scholars based in United States and Germany. Timothy S. Haddad's co-authors include Joseph D. Lichtenhan, Shawn H. Phillips, Sandra J. Tomczak, Patrick T. Mather, Robert E. Cohen, Gareth H. McKinley, Joseph M. Mabry, Hong Goo Jeon, André Lee and Angel Romo‐Uribe and has published in prestigious journals such as Journal of the American Chemical Society, Nano Letters and Chemistry of Materials.
